Octavia: proxy protocol

openstack loadbalancer listener create --name foo-lb1-tcp-80 --protocol TCP --protocol-port 80 foo-lb1
openstack loadbalancer pool create --name foo-lb1-proxy-pool --lb-algorithm ROUND_ROBIN --listener foo-lb1-tcp-80 --protocol PROXY
openstack loadbalancer member create --subnet-id foo-subnet --address 10.0.1.13 --protocol-port 80 foo-lb1-proxy-pool

# check whather http_realip_module is available
nginx -V 2>&1 | grep -- 'http_realip_module'

# configure nginx
cat /etc/nginx/sites-enabled/default 
...
server {
    listen 80 default_server proxy_protocol;
    set_real_ip_from 10.0.1.17; # incomming proxy IP
    #set_real_ip_from 192.168.1.0/24;
    real_ip_header proxy_protocol;
...

cat /etc/nginx/nginx.conf
...
http {
    proxy_set_header X-Real-IP       $proxy_protocol_addr;
    proxy_set_header X-Forwarded-For $proxy_protocol_addr;
...

Octavia: Allow SSH login to Amphora VM

Allow SSH access

LB_ID=foo-lb01-prod

AMPHORA_ID=$(openstack loadbalancer amphora list --loadbalancer ${LB_ID} --role MASTER -c id -f value)
AMPHORA_COMPUTE_ID=$(openstack loadbalancer amphora show ${AMPHORA_ID} -c compute_id -f value)
LB_NETWORK_IP=$(openstack loadbalancer amphora show ${AMPHORA_ID} -c lb_network_ip -f value)
SECURITY_GROUP_ID=$(openstack port list --server ${AMPHORA_COMPUTE_ID} --fixed-ip "ip-address=${LB_NETWORK_IP}" -c security_group_ids -f value)

# DEBUG: show ingress tcp rules
openstack security group rule list --ingress --protocol tcp ${SECURITY_GROUP_ID}
openstack security group rule create --protocol tcp --dst-port 22:22 --remote-ip 172.16.0.0/12  ${SECURITY_GROUP_ID}
openstack loadbalancer amphora list --loadbalancer ${LB_ID} -c  lb_network_ip -c role -f value
openstack loadbalancer amphora list --loadbalancer ${LB_ID} -c  lb_network_ip --role MASTER -f value

# login to amphora VM from OpenStack control node
ssh local@ctl1-dev.dev.i.example.com
ssh -i ~/.ssh/id_rsa_octavia ubuntu@${AMPHORA_VM_IP}

Docker: HAProxy

Container
https://hub.docker.com/_/haproxy

Configuration
/tmp/haproxy/haproxy.cfg

global
  maxconn 4096
  #stats timeout 30s
  #debug

defaults
  log global
  mode http
  option httplog
  option dontlognull
  timeout connect 5000
  timeout client 50000
  timeout server 50000
  log 127.0.0.1 local0
  #option httpchk

frontend frontend1
  bind :80
  mode http
  use_backend backend1

backend backend1
  mode http
  balance roundrobin
  option httpchk GET / HTTP/1.1
  http-check expect status 400
  server www1 172.17.0.2:80 check
  server www2 172.17.0.4:80 check
  server www3 172.17.0.6:80 check

listen stats 
  bind :9000
  mode http
  stats enable
  stats hide-version
  stats realm Haproxy\ Statistics
  stats refresh 60s
  stats show-node
  stats auth haproxy:password
  stats uri /

Deploy

docker run -d --name haproxy -v /tmp/haproxy:/usr/local/etc/haproxy:ro -p 8080:80 -p 9000:9000 haproxy:latest
docker logs -f  haproxy
